.footer{font-family:"ff-meta-web-pro", sans-serif}.footer-left{width:100%}@media (min-width:768px){.footer-left{width:50%}}@media (min-width:992px){.footer-left{width:30%}}.footer-newsletter input{border-radius:10px !important;padding:6px 12px !important;min-height:45px !important;max-width:275px}.footer-newsletter button{background-color:#dc3545;padding:5px 10px;border-radius:10px;color:#fff;border:solid 3px #dc3545}.footer-newsletter button:hover{color:#dc3545;background-color:#fff}.footer-right{width:100%}@media (min-width:768px){.footer-right{width:50%}}@media (min-width:992px){.footer-right{width:18%}}.footer-right a{text-decoration:none}.footer-right a:hover{opacity:0.5;transition:all ease 250ms 0s}@media (min-width:992px){.footer-right-space{margin-left:50px}}@media (min-width:992px){.footer-right-space-two{padding-left:70px}}.footer-bg{background:url(/fileadmin/images/icons/footer-desktop-background-new.svg) no-repeat 50%;background-size:100%;padding-bottom:18.21503%;padding-left:0;padding-right:0;width:100%}.footer-quicknavi-title{letter-spacing:0.4px;font-family:"cabrito-condensed", sans-serif;margin-bottom:10px;font-weight:900}.footer-quicknavi-title{font-size:18px}@media screen and (min-width:480px){.footer-quicknavi-title{font-size:calc(18px + 2 * ((100vw - 480px) / 2380))}}@media screen and (min-width:2860px){.footer-quicknavi-title{font-size:20px}}.footer-quicknavi-navi{letter-spacing:0.32px;font-size:16px;line-height:20px}.footer-quicknavi-navi .navi-quick-item{margin-bottom:10px}.footer-content{padding:30px 0 20px 0}@media (min-width:992px){.footer-content{padding:130px 0 55px 0}}.footer-social-list{margin:-5px}.footer-social-list_item{border:solid 2px white;border-radius:50px;display:flex;height:38px;justify-content:center;width:38px;align-items:center}.footer-social-list_item{margin-right:10px}@media screen and (min-width:480px){.footer-social-list_item{margin-right:calc(10px + 13 * ((100vw - 480px) / 2380))}}@media screen and (min-width:2860px){.footer-social-list_item{margin-right:23px}}.footer-social-list_item a{display:flex}